在编程中,可以使用多种方法来表示爱心符号。以下是一些常见的方法:
使用Unicode符号
Unicode是一种字符编码标准,包含了世界上大部分字符的编码,包括特殊符号。可以使用Unicode中的特殊字符来代替爱心,比如 `❤` (U+2764) 或 `❤️` (U+2764 U+FE0F)。
在Python中,可以使用转义字符 `\u` 加上该代码来表示,例如 `"\u2764"`。
使用ASCII艺术
ASCII艺术是使用基本的ASCII字符来绘制图形或图像的一种艺术形式。可以使用ASCII字符来创造一个看起来像爱心的图案,例如:
```
@@ @@ @@ @@ @@ @@@@@@@
3
```
使用Emoji表情符号
Emoji是一种在移动设备和互联网上广泛使用的图形表情。可以使用一些爱心相关的Emoji符号来代替,例如 `❤️`。
使用图形库
可以使用图形库来绘制爱心图案。例如,使用Python的Turtle库可以绘制一个爱心图案:
```python
import turtle
def draw_heart():
turtle.begin_fill()
turtle.left(140)
turtle.forward(224)
for i in range(200):
turtle.right(1)
turtle.forward(2)
turtle.left(120)
for i in range(200):
turtle.right(1)
turtle.forward(2)
turtle.forward(224)
turtle.end_fill()
turtle.color('red', 'pink')
turtle.pensize(3)
turtle.speed(1)
turtle.hideturtle()
turtle.penup()
turtle.goto(0, -100)
turtle.pendown()
draw_heart()
turtle.done()
```
使用自定义符号
除了现有的Unicode符号和Emoji符号外,也可以使用自定义的符号来代替爱心。比如,在一些编程语言中,可以使用一对尖括号 `>` 来表示爱心,也可以使用一对括号加字母组合来表示,例如 `(L)`。
使用控制台字符
可以通过打印特定的字符来绘制爱心。例如,使用C语言中的字符数组和循环语句来实现:
```c
include
int main() {
int i, j, n = 6;
for (i = 0; i < n; i++) {
for (j = 0; j <= 2 * n; j++) {
if ((i % 2 == 0 && j % 4 == 0) || (i % 2 == 1 && j % 4 == 2)) {
printf("*");
} else {
printf(" ");
}
}
printf("\n");
}
for (i = 0; i < n; i++) {
for (j = 0; j < i; j++) {
printf(" ");
}
for (j = 0; j < 2 * (n - i); j++) {
printf("*");
}
printf("\n");
}
return 0;
}
```
使用HTML和CSS
可以使用HTML和CSS创建爱心形状:
```html
```